What to Look for When Buying?

Before you start comparing models, it's helpful to know the most important specifications. These determine how the machine will perform in your specific situation.

Battery Voltage (V) and Capacity (Ah)

The voltage (V) of a cordless lawnmower indicates the power of the motor. An 18V lawnmower is typically sufficient for smaller, simple lawns. For thicker grass or a larger area, a 36V lawnmower (sometimes achieved by combining two 18V batteries) offers noticeably more power.

The capacity, expressed in amp-hours (Ah), determines the runtime. A higher Ah value means you can mow for longer on a single charge. A 4.0Ah or 5.0Ah battery is a common choice for a good balance between weight and runtime.

Cutting Width and Lawn Area

The cutting width is the width of the strip of grass the mower covers in a single pass.

  • Up to 34 cm: Suitable for small lawns up to approximately 250 m². These models are often more maneuverable and easier to store.
  • 35 cm to 43 cm: A solid middle ground for lawns from 250 m² to 600 m². They offer an efficient balance between speed and maneuverability.
  • Over 43 cm: Intended for larger lawns, where efficiency and speed are a priority.

Functions: Mulching, Bagging, and Discharge

A cordless mower with a mulching function finely shreds the grass clippings and spreads them over the lawn. This acts as a natural fertiliser. Most models also offer a collection bag. Some have a side or rear discharge option for when the grass is too long to bag or mulch.

Weight and Ergonomics

A lightweight cordless mower is easier to handle, especially in gardens with many corners or slopes. Also, look for adjustable and foldable handlebars. This not only improves comfort while mowing but also saves significant storage space.

Noise Level

One of the major advantages of a cordless lawnmower is its lower noise level compared to petrol models. This makes it a quiet mower, which is more pleasant for you and your neighbours. The noise level is expressed in decibels (dB).

Frequently Asked Questions About Cordless Lawnmowers

How long does a lawnmower battery last?

The runtime of a battery depends on its capacity (Ah), voltage (V), the height and density of the grass, and whether the grass is wet or dry. On average, you can mow for 25 to 45 minutes with a 4.0Ah or 5.0Ah battery, which is sufficient for most lawns up to 500 m².

Is a cordless mower with a mulching function better?

A mulching function can be very useful. It shreds the grass and leaves it behind as a natural fertiliser for your lawn. This saves you the effort of emptying the collection bag. It works best if you mow regularly (at least weekly) and the grass is not too long. For a less frequently maintained lawn, a collection bag is more practical.

What's the difference between an 18V and a 36V lawnmower?

The voltage determines the power. An 18V lawnmower is lighter and ideal for standard lawn maintenance on smaller areas. A 36V lawnmower (often 2x18V) delivers more torque and power, allowing it to perform better in tall, dense, or damp grass and on larger lawns. The choice depends on the demands of your lawn.
